Main Hospital - New Brunswick, One Robert Wood Johnson Place, New Brunswick, NJ 08901RWJBH is seeking an Assistant Clinical Director for Children's Same Day Suite at the New Brunswick campus. This is a Full-Time position. Day Shift 8AM - 4PMDepartments Serviced: Pediatric Perioperative Services - PreOp, PACU and Medical InfusionsAssistant Clinical Director Job Description - Summary of Job FunctionThe Assistant Clinical Director is a registered professional nurse who under the direction of the Nursing Director coordinates available resources to efficiently and effectively provide professional nursing care of a quality consistent with the Robert Wood Johnson University Hospital Standards of Care to the patients assigned to his/her unit.The Assistant Clinical Director demonstrates the knowledge and skills necessary to make decisions regarding the provision of age-appropriate care for the unit's patient population. Ensure that Children's Same Day Suite is in compliance with all applicable policies, laws and regulations.Job Qualifications/Education/Training/Certification/LicensureEducation:Licensed to practice Professional Nursing in New JerseyBachelor's degree in nursing requiredPediatric National certification in a clinical area required (i.e. CPAN)APHON Certification required or within 2 years of acceptance of the positionExperience:3-5 years relative clinical practice in PreOp/PACUJob FunctionsDevelopment/Management of PersonnelFacilitates the safe and effective functioning of the unit as demonstrated by:Interviewing and hiring licensed and unlicensed personnel in collaboration with Nursing directorContributes to the professional growth and development of staff by:Continuously assessing patient care to evaluate staff knowledge and patterns of performanceCounseling staff on identified areas for improvementEvaluating the staff performance as demonstrated by the completion of the performance evaluation in a timely mannerCounseling and implementing appropriate disciplinary actionPlanning/coordinating unit-based education programs as identified by unit needsConsiders staff participation in safety/quality initiatives when completing employee performance appraisalsFostering Interdisciplinary Collaborative RelationshipsSupport and maintain collaborative relationships with all disciplines that impact patient care on the unitFoster an atmosphere of positive communication on the unitAct as a role model in customer relationsParticipates in service and hospital-wide committees as assignedManagement of Patient Care Delivery Maintains clinical expertise as demonstrated by:Providing care that is safe, effective and consistent with Robert Wood Johnson University Hospital Standards of Patient CareApplying knowledge and skill necessary to provide care appropriate to the age, growth and development over the life span (i.e. infant, pediatric, adolescent, adult)Incorporating current research findings into clinical practiceProviding leadership in the delivery of patient care for the unit as demonstrated by:Making assignments which consider patient needs and staff competenciesAssisting staff in establishing priorities for patient care needsServing as a resource for interpretation of regulatory requirementsImplementation of policies and procedures of the nursing departmentPromoting effective resource utilization related to clinical practiceUsing effective communication strategiesParticipates in the development of performance improvement projects including design, performance measurement analysis and improvement.Unit ManagementPlans staffing in accordance with established standards as demonstrated by:Completing and posting schedules according to policy and procedureEnsure safe staffing patternsMonitoring and evaluating the standards of care for the unitRWJBarnabas Health is an Equal Opportunity Employer
